Job Summary
The Research Senior Technician will participate in planning, design, execution, and management of research projects at the Comprehensive Cancer Center.
Candidates must possess advanced skills in molecular and cellular techniques including spectral flow cytometry, CRISPR, and spatial transcriptomics.
The role involves overseeing mouse studies, performing animal handling, and assisting in the preparation of manuscripts for publication.
